A kind-hearted veterinary receptionist has braved a drastic new look in order to raise thousands of pounds and donate hair to charities which support people dealing with cancer.

Meg Wellum, a senior receptionist at Linnaeus-owned Woodward Veterinary Practice, in Ashby De La Zouch, Leicestershire, has cut off more than 40cm of her traditionally long, flowing hair which will be donated to The Little Princess Trust.

The charity uses donations to make real-hair wigs for children who are battling with cancer.

Alongside this, Meg has been raising money for Macmillan Cancer Trust and has so far reached just over £4,000, smashing her original target of £2,000.

Meg said: “The reason I am doing this is because cancer hits close to home for me and my family. My beautiful mum Wendy was diagnosed firstly with Non-Hodgkin Lymphoma, which then turned into Mantle Cell Lymphoma.

“Then towards the end stage, while in remission, we were dealt a final blow as she was diagnosed with Leukaemia.

“Mum fought until the very end and always told us she was going to ‘kick cancer’s bum’. I was always so proud of how she took it in her stride and now it is my turn to do her proud and raise as much money as possible for a charity that was there for her in her time of need.

“Having said that, she would probably have a few choice words about me cutting my hair off as she loved my long hair and would never let me cut it!

“I know she will be proud of me doing this for such a great cause.”

Sam Barton, clinical director at Woodward Veterinary Practice, said: “We’re all so proud of Meg for raising so much money and awareness for such a vital cause.

“She is a very kind-hearted and caring person and we all know what this means to her, so we’ve been more than happy to support her. We certainly think her new look suits her!”
